Exploring the Campus

One of the best ways to spend time with someone special without breaking the bank is to take a stroll around your university campus. Many campuses are beautiful, featuring gardens, art installations, and historic buildings that make for a picturesque backdrop. You can enjoy each other’s company while discovering hidden gems around campus.

Picnic in the Park

Pack some homemade sandwiches, snacks, and drinks, and head to a nearby park for a casual picnic. Bring a blanket, find a nice spot under a tree, and enjoy your meal outdoors. It’s a great way to relax and have a heartfelt conversation, plus it’s very budget-friendly!

Movie Night at Home

Why spend a fortune at the cinema when you can create your own movie night at home? Grab some popcorn, pick a theme, and binge-watch a series of movies or your favorite TV shows. You can even create a cozy atmosphere with fairy lights and blankets!

Attend Free Events

Universities often host free events, from concerts to art shows and guest lectures. Keep an eye on your campus calendar and look for events that pique your interest. Attending these events together can provide great conversation starters and memorable experiences.

Cooking Night

Invite your date over for a fun cooking night. Choose a recipe that neither of you has tried before, gather the ingredients, and cook together. It’s a fun way to bond and you get to enjoy a delicious meal at the end. Plus, cooking at home is much cheaper than dining out!

Game Night

Whether you’re into board games, card games, or video games, a game night can be a fun way to connect. Challenge each other to friendly competitions and enjoy some snacks. It’s a casual way to spend time together, and you can both show off your competitive sides!

Explore Local Markets

Check out local farmers’ markets or flea markets in your area. Walking through the stalls, tasting samples, and exploring unique items can be a fun and inexpensive date idea. Plus, you might find some cool snacks to enjoy together!

DIY Art Night

Get creative with a DIY art night! You don’t need to be an artist to enjoy painting or crafting. Purchase some inexpensive supplies or use whatever you have at home. Set a theme, put on some music, and let your creativity flow. You can even make it a friendly competition to see who can create the best masterpiece!

Visit Museums on Free Days

Many museums offer free admission on certain days or discounted rates for students. Check out local museums or galleries and plan a visit on one of those days. You can learn something new together and enjoy the art and culture without spending much.

Hiking Adventures

If you both enjoy the outdoors, consider going for a hike. Research local trails and choose one that matches your skill levels. Bring along some snacks and enjoy the beautiful scenery as you spend time together. It’s a healthy and invigorating way to bond!

Attend a Sports Game

Check if your university has any sporting events that are free or low-cost for students. Attending a game together can be a thrilling experience, especially if you’re both fans of the same team. Don your team colors and cheer together for a fun and lively date!

Volunteer Together

Find a local charity or organization that interests both of you and spend a day volunteering. It’s a meaningful way to spend time together while giving back to the community. Plus, it can bring you closer as you work toward a common goal!

Stargazing

Grab a blanket and head to a quiet place away from city lights for a night of stargazing. You can use a stargazing app to identify constellations and planets. It’s a romantic and peaceful way to spend an evening together, and it won’t cost you a dime.

Trivia Night

Many bars and cafes host trivia nights, which can be a fun and engaging date idea. Often, you can participate for free or a minimal cost. Form a team and test your knowledge on various topics while enjoying a relaxed atmosphere. You might even win a prize!

Bike Ride Around Town

If you both have bikes, take a ride around your town or campus. Explore new neighborhoods, find scenic routes, and stop at interesting places along the way. It’s a fun and active way to spend time together without spending much.

Visit Local Libraries

Libraries are not just for studying! Visit your local library and explore the various programs they offer. Many libraries have movie nights, book clubs, or art workshops. Plus, you can browse the books together and find something to read or discuss!

Coffee Shop Hop

Instead of going to just one coffee shop, make a day of it by hopping between local cafes. Sample different drinks, share pastries, and enjoy the atmosphere of each place. This is a fun way to explore your town and find new favorite spots together.

Being a university student often means living on a budget, but that doesn’t mean you can’t enjoy fantastic dates. From exploring your campus to enjoying a cozy night in, there are plenty of creative and affordable ways to spend time with someone special. Just remember, the best memories are made when you’re having fun together, no matter the cost!
